There’s a 34-year-old guy named Jason Huff from Portage, Indiana. And he was at a bar on Tuesday night where people were doing karaoke. Well, when one woman started singing, apparently Jason REALLY didn’t agree with her song choice. He tried to get her to stop singing, but he fell down on his way to the stage . . . and then he PULLED A GUN and started waving it around. Fortunately, the cops came and arrested Jason before things escalated beyond that. His blood-alcohol level was .38, which is over four-and-a-half times the legal limit and getting into the danger zone for lethal alcohol poisoning. He was charged with felony intimidation with a deadly weapon. And unfortunately, we don’t know what song made him so upset.
There’s an 18-year-old guy named Jermaine Brown in Boone County, Kentucky. And he recently used a stolen credit card at a Foot Locker. But . . . he used his OWN Foot Locker rewards card to get the points. That allowed the cops to link him to the stolen credit card . . . and a lot more. It turns out the credit card came from a stolen car. Jermaine and two other people, 21-year-old Paul Allen and 19-year-old Matthew Rivera-Fernandez, stole that car and at least FIVE others in February. And they’d broken into several other cars, too. So they were all arrested on Thursday on multiple felony charges for their car theft ring . . . which was all blown up because one of them just HAD to get those crucial Foot Locker points.
A woman in Kansas who just got out of jail broke into the courthouse across the street and was caught eating Girl Scout cookies and listening to Cardi B . Authorities discovered Laura Christine Folau’s nighttime caper when she pulled a fire alarm around 3 a.m. Tuesday and drew the attention of courthouse security staff,. Officers rushed to the building, after the alarm sounded and found the 47-year-old inside rummaging through offices on the second and third floors, officials said. She was also scarfing down the cookies and playing music by the popular female rapper on a courthouse computer,. Law enforcement promptly hauled her back to jail. She had just been freed from the Sedgwick County Jail at about 10 p.m. Monday when she crossed Main Street and broke into the historic courthouse through a window, authorities said.
a West Seneca, New York man recently stole a car after his court date on larceny charges. Cops stopped Lawrence Zielinski because he was driving without his headlights on. He gave them a false name and a false date of birth. Lawrence stole the car after someone left it running outside of a Rite Aid. He told cops he “was just trying to get home, so [he] took it.” Lawrence was charged grand larceny, criminal possession of a stolen vehicle, unauthorized use of a motor vehicle, false personation, aggravated unlicensed operation of a motor vehicle and several traffic infractions.
